SSAC Guide for Basketball

This document is designed to let you know what is expected of each coach as it pertains to the SID office here at the SSAC.

Preseason

  1. Make sure you are registered for admin access to the SSAC admin section, if not register for access.
  2. Register for admin access to the NAIA admin section. Each year the NAIA deletes all users and requires everyone to re-register.
  3. Enter your schedule and roster into the SSAC admin site.
  4. Fill out your “Coaching/Facilities Questionnaire” on the NAIA admin site.
  5. Fill out your “Preseason Questionnaire” on the NAIA admin site.
  6. Submit your Coaches preseason Coaches poll to Conference SID. Conference SID will let you know the due date for submitting (usually a couple of weeks before first games)
  7. Download the latest version of Dakstats and install it (each year they update the software so make sure you get a new version each year).

    1-888-DAKSTATS – Dakstats help line.
  8. Enter in your whole schedule and roster into your Dakstats software and websync it.

After Each Game

  1. Report scores to SSAC web site via the admin section
  2. Websync stats.

One time task that need to be done

  1. Submit your SSAC All-Academic players to Dr. Cowan at Shorter.
    Due Date: Jan31st
    Qualifications
    Student must have a cumulative GPA of 3.25 and a sophomore or above in academic standing.
    Info and Items that must be sent to Dr. Cowan.
    Player Name
    Sport
    Transcripts form all colleges attended by student.
    Registrar needs to sign off on the GPA that has been computed. (Registrar computes the GPA based on all transcripts from all schools)
    Please make sure you have your roster on the SSAC web site, this is how we make sure the names are spelled correctly and assign them to the team.
    If the student qualifies for All-Academic then Dr. Cowan will make sure they are added to the All-Academic team.
